asp.net
zhaoqi5705
这个作者很懒,什么都没留下…
展开
-
asp.net伪静态
第一步:新建一个网站,在网站中添加一个项目,用来做地址重写。第二步:webconfig中配置 第三步:配置iis,属性-->主目录-->选择好选项-->点击配置-->添加-->.htm为静态页面后缀名,可以任意改为其它的,其它的两个文本框则和.aspx里的配置一样 第四步:如果为80端口,则修改host配置文件原创 2013-05-31 16:54:54 · 697 阅读 · 0 评论 -
Parallel.ForEach平行线程中的实体的值在输出或打印时二次赋值是可能会串
今天用平行线程跑了一给程序,大致的程序业务为:我需要对商品先的商品图片进行遍历和操作,所以我先把商品实体集合装入平行线程的循环中,其次在循环商品的同时,根据商品 ID获取到该商品下的图片实体集合,然后遍历图片实体集合,将商品 ID和图片ID写入日志,结果发现,商品ID不一致。这可能是微软平行线程中的一个bug, 绕开这种问题则查询出商品图片,同时将商品 ID也装入商品图片集合中,这样输出是商品原创 2013-11-06 11:37:09 · 953 阅读 · 0 评论 -
WebClient 通过get和post请求api
//get 请求 string url = string.Format("http://localhost:28450/api/values?str1=a&str2=b"); WebClient wc = new WebClient(); Encoding enc = Encoding.GetEncoding("UTF-8");原创 2013-11-09 22:22:59 · 8169 阅读 · 0 评论 -
批量导数据的时候抛异常(由于系统缓冲区空间不足或队列已满,不能执行套接字上的操)
MySql.Data.MySqlClient.MySqlException (0x80004005): Unable to connect to any of the specified MySQL hosts. ---> System.Net.Sockets.SocketException (0x80004005): 由于系统缓冲区空间不足或队列已满,不能执行套接字上的操作。 at Sy原创 2013-09-27 12:00:17 · 5433 阅读 · 0 评论 -
错误 1 类型“MySql.Data.MySqlClient.MySqlConnection”在未被引用的程序集中定义。必须添加对程序集“MySql.Data, Version=6.1.5.0, Cu
老是抛着个异常,重要找到答案了错误 1 类型“MySql.Data.MySqlClient.MySqlConnection”在未被引用的程序集中定义。必须添加对程序集“MySql.Data, Version=6.1.5.0, Culture=neutral, PublicKeyToken=c5687fc88969c44d”的引用。E:\jxProject\DataTables\DAL\原创 2014-03-28 16:33:40 · 8893 阅读 · 0 评论 -
c#中异步调用asyn
1定义委托public delegate int OrderBackAsyncExecuteHandler(List objList, List objErrorList, string bankId, string bankAccountNo, string fileName, short userId, string realName);//批量异步执行2引用Order原创 2015-11-16 16:57:34 · 486 阅读 · 0 评论 -
vs2012 单元测试中Common.Logging抛异常的解决方案
在vs2012 单元测试中,调用Common.Logging时,在执行初始化日志时 ILog Logger = LogManager.GetCurrentClassLogger(); 抛异常.异常信息如下: Unable to create instance of type Common.Logging.NLog.NLogLoggerFactoryAdapter. Pos原创 2016-03-22 18:09:59 · 1059 阅读 · 0 评论